Output 95bd3b40fa1674f21d80f79f32108c1c2f546348dbcbb51426322c2a31ab4a99:19

value
124310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8050de73453dd8ccd584b20ee877a2d1865529e3 OP_EQUAL
address
3DPVHyGXGNPhHyxvoSwHs9Uf3XaJtsJfm2
transaction
95bd3b40fa1674f21d80f79f32108c1c2f546348dbcbb51426322c2a31ab4a99
spent
true